RFQ # 2192-01 Faircloth to RAD Projects in City of Boston (extended till April 30, 2024)

Through this RFQ the BHA invites proposals by developers and owners of new multifamily rental construction or multifamily properties requiring rehabilitation within the City of Boston who are interested in developing public housing units that could in turn be converted to project-based Section 8 via HUD’s Rental Assistance Demonstration (RAD) program, to secure permanent and predictable rental operating subsidy. This subsidy could be used as a means to providing additional resources for the development project, achieving deeper affordability in the overall unit mix of the development project.  Proposals will be received on a rolling basis beginning on January 12, 2024 (the original due date) until April 30, 2024 at 2:00 P.M. at the Boston Housing Authority, Procurement Department, 56 Chauncy Street (Housing Service Center), Boston, MA 02111.
